Aerospace training centre to come up in Hyderabad by GMR group
The GMR group is planning to set up an aerospace training centre in Hyderabad on the lines of the one established by Morocco. GMR group to buy 50 percent stake owned by its partner
The Board of Approvals which is under the Union Ministry of Commerce has given its conditional nod to a GMR Group proposal in order to buy out the 50 percent stake which is owned by its partner Malaysian Aerospace Engineering in an aircraft maintenance repair and overhaul (MRO) unit. Cidco extends deadline for submission of RFQ by bidders for Navi Mumbai airport project
The submission of the request for qualification (RFQ) by the prospective bidders for the Navi Mumbai international airport project has been extended by one month by the project’s nodal agency, City and Industrial Development Corporation (Cidco). For Mactan-Cebu airport GMR-Megawide consortium inks concession pact
The GMR-Megawide Consortium paid Philippine pesos 14.4 billion (approximately $320 million) as upfront premium for award of the concession of the Mactan Cebu International Airport to the Mactan Cebu International Airport Authority, the Philippines.
